Output e0691c1004587f6bc64afa1ecfccbb4f88b9257ba54066bdca41507e7aecb43b:1

value
620283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09a50ead65c8bec8c95b19ef1a7ae0531eb9220e OP_EQUALVERIFY OP_CHECKSIG
address
1szp7SZs6y5ba1Gu5X3ytdPCcRkL5Pmae
transaction
e0691c1004587f6bc64afa1ecfccbb4f88b9257ba54066bdca41507e7aecb43b
spent
true